
Ngo Mon Gate, also known as the Noon Gate, is a stunning historical landmark located in the heart of Hue, Vietnam. This majestic entrance serves as the main gate to the Imperial City,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that showcases the rich history and culture of the Nguyen Dynasty. Built in the early 19th century, the gate features a unique architectural style that blends traditional Vietnamese elements with influences from French colonial design. Visitors are often captivated by the intricate carvings and vibrant colors that adorn the gate, making it a perfect spot for photography. The gate is not only an architectural marvel but also a symbol of the royal heritage of Hue, reflecting the grandeur of the imperial past.
